Lyca Gairanod is the little girl
that could – her small frame and big voice has surprised Filipinos all over the
world after her trending The Voice Kids blind audition. Many thought she’s just
another young biritera but her story
and her charm has made everyone fall in love with her more.
Lyca’s parents knew she was
special but not the star she’s meant to become. Even at a young age, she
already showed talent in singing and dancing. When her family saved up for an
audio component, the little Caviteña religiously practiced singing her favorite
songs from Miley Cyrus and Aegis. From there, she became the darling of the
neighborhood, performing for friends, family, and even strangers and they, in
turn, give her small amounts of money as tokens of appreciation. On the side,
she also sells recyclables and saves up her all earnings to help the family.
This was the 9-year old’s motivation to join The Voice under Coach Sarah
Geronimo’s guidance.
The big stage and the growing
number of fans didn’t scare her at all. All she did was sing her heart out. “Di
ko po akalain na ako po ang mag-cha-champion,” Lyca finally made her dream for
her family come true with a new house and a career to help sustain their
livelihood. She’s determined to fulfill all of that by touring the country
promoting her new album under MCA Music, endorsements, and acting too. Even if
this work may seem too hectic for a child, Lyca still enjoys being a kid
bonding with her co-finalists on tour, especially riding airplanes to and from
locations. It gets challenging but with the family in mind, she’s determined.
“[Nagsisikap ako para] Makapag-aral po yung mga kapatid ko. Yung pamilya ko po
di na po maghihirap. Tutulungan ko pa rin po sila.”
And speaking of new album, she
finally released her much anticipated debut record entitled “Puede Nang
Mangarap”. The album features the carrier single of the same title composed by
Jungee Marcelo. It perfectly describes her journey from where she came from up
to now that she has her new album. Same with other tracks that will touch
everyone who will listen like “Malalampasan” (Noel Mahinay), “Sa Isang Awit”
(Andrei Panaligan), “Ngumiti Ka Lang” (Muriel Ann “Sisa” Jamito, Emman D’Great
& Jaydee Chua Gungon) and “Kung Kaya Mong Isipin” (Jude Gitamondoc).
Inspirational diva Jamie Rivera also contributed a song to Lyca- the playful
and fun track “Tayo Ay Maglaro” about bringing back the traditional games
Filipino children play like “tumbang preso”, “patintero” and “piko”. Her
version of the track “Iingatan Ka” (popularized by Carol Banawa) is the song
she dedicates to her mother for always being there for her. The album also
includes the remix version of “Puede Nang Mangarap” while the digital version
includes some recorded covers of her performance from The Voice Kids.
